Caenorhabditis elegans: a model to study the anthelmintic effects of polyphenolic compounds on the fertility of parasitic gastrointestinal nematodes?

We set up a Caenorhabditis elegans model to extrapolate anthelmintic (AH) effects of commercial polyphenols to related gastrointestinal zoonotic species. We compared the practical convenience of S liquid to solid agar Nematode grown medium in daily reproduction patterns and total brood size. Solid agar resulted a highly effective, reproducibly medium, in a less costly and rapid time manner. A minimum of three replications per monomer concentration are suggested to get a robust statistical analysis. Flavonoids Quercetin and Rutin potentially decrease brood sizes and percentage of development, with the exception of 20M concentration. Flavanols resulted heterogeneous. In a dose-dependent manner Catechin 20M significantly decreased egg output, and egg hatching in a 15% on respect to control values. Contrary, Epigallocatechin-gallate, seems to stimulate brood sizes and egg-hatching, however, EGCG10M decreased reproduction but with no in a significative manner. We found a nematocidal effect on the reproductive parameters of C. elegans exposed to the chalcones Phloretin and Phloridzin, and Flavones Flavone and Genistein. A significant general decrease on reproductive parameters were found, particularly significant for Genistein 20M in the percentage of hatching respect to control. Effects of time schedule and monomer concentration were found for the Hydrolysable tannins Gallic and Tannic acid. Tannic acid showed effectiveness against egg-hatching.
